القائمة الرئيسية

الصفحات

ما هو نظام التشغيل (Operating System)

ما هو نظام التشغيل (Operating System)

Operating System

يعتبر نظام التشغيل من أهم البرمجيات الأساسية التي يتطلبها الحاسب حتى يعمل لهذا فان موضوعنا اليوم على موقع PAP TEC سنتحدث فيه عن أنظمة التشغيل وبيان كل الجوانب الخاصة بها فهى تعد من أساسيات العمل عند استخدام التكنولوجيا فهيا بنا 

تعريف نظام التشغيل 

Operating System


هو عبارة عن مجموعة من البرمجيات الرئيسية والأساسية التي تعمل على إدارة جهاز الكمبيوتر وتسيطر بشكل كامل في كل الأعمال والمهام التي توكل إليه من المستخدم وتساعد تلك البرمجيات (نظام التشغيل ) في الاستفادة الكاملة من المكونات التي يتكون منها الحاسب وكذلك الملحقات التابعة للجهاز مثل استخدام الكي بورد والفارة كما تساعد هذه البرمجيات المستخدم أيضا في الاستفادة من التطبيقات المختلفة الموجودة على الحاسب مثل برامج الحاسبة والطباعة وغير ذلك من التطبيقات ولذلك فان نظام التشغيل يعتبر هو الحياة بالنسبة للحاسب ومثل العقل بالنسبة للإنسان فهو المتحكم والمدير لكل شيء والجدير بالذكر أن ظهور نظام التشغيل جاء ليكون حلقة الوصل بين المستخدم وجهاز الحاسب وكذلك التنسيق بين الأجزاء المادية للحاسب والمعروفة ب(Hardware) وتطبيقات البرامج والمعروفة ب(Software) وفى الغالب كان يتم إنتاج أنظمة التشغيل من الشركات المنتجة لأجهزة الحاسب وذلك لتتوافق مع إمكانيات الأجهزة المنتجة أو يمكن التعاقد مع إحدى الشركات الكبرى المتخصصة في مجال البرمجيات لإنتاج هذه الأنظمة 

الوظائف والمهام التي يقوم بها نظام التشغيل 

Operating System

يعتبر نظام التشغيل هو العقل المدبر لجهاز الحاسب ومنه يتضح تعدد وكثرة المهام والوظائف التي يقوم بها نظام التشغيل وقد تم سرد هذه المهام والوظائف الرئيسية لنظام التشغيل في النقاط التالية 

1- إدارة مسارات البيانات داخل جهاز الحاسب 

فهو المسئول عن نقل البيانات بين وحدات الجهاز وحفظ تلك البيانات في الأماكن المحددة لها

2- إدارة الذاكرة الرئيسية  داخل جهاز الكمبيوتر 

فهو المسئول عن كيفية تشغيل البرامج والمستخدمين لها فيمكن السماح بتشغيل أكثر من برنامج في وقت واحد ويمكن أن تسمح بتعدد المستخدمين بالعمل على جهاز الحاسب في ذات الوقت فنظام التشغيل هو المسئول عن توزيع الذاكرة الرئيسية سواء على أكثر من تطبيق أو أكثر من مستخدم

3- إدارة وحدات الإدخال والإخراج 

فهو المتحكم في وحدات إدخال البيانات مثل الكي بورد والفارة وكذلك التحكم في وحدات الإخراج للبيانات بعد معالجتها مثل الشاشة أو الطابعات 

4- تحميل البرمجيات التطبيقية 

وذلك من خلال نقل البرمجيات التطبيقية من التخزين إلى الذاكرة الرئيسية ومنها إلى وحدة المعالجة المركزية CPU للتنفيذ

5- القدرة على اكتشاف الأعطال

 حيث يقوم نظام التشغيل بطريقة آلية بتشغيل مجموعة من البرمجيات المسئولة عن اكتشاف الأعطال

6- التواصل مع المستخدم 

فكما ذكرنا فهو حلقة الوصل بين المستخدم وجهاز الحاسوب فيقوم نظام التشغيل بمساعدة المستخدم في متابعة البرمجيات والأوامر التي يتم تنفيذها من خلال عرضها على الشاشة ويحتوى نظام التشغيل على الكثير من الأوامر مثل COPY والمسئول عن أمر النسخ مثلا يتم قبول الأمر وتنفيذه من خلال جزء من نظام التشغيل يسمى معالج الأوامر وتتيح الواجهات الرسومية إدخال الأوامر عن طريق الإشارة أو النقر على الكائنات الظاهرة على الشاشة 

مراحل العمل لنظام التشغيل 

وتبدأ مراحل العمل لنظام التشغيل على الحاسب على النحو التالي 

1- عند بداية التشغيل يقوم نظام التشغيل بقراءة الإرشادات والتعليمات المخزونة على ذاكرة القراءةROM وتنفيذها

2- يقوم نظام التشغيل بالعمل على فحص وحدات الإدخال والإخراج لكي يتأكد من سلامتها وإمكانية العمل عليها 

3- بعد التأكيد على سلامة وحدات الإدخال والإخراج يبدأ تحميل النظام من الأقراص الصلبة واللينة 

4- بعد تحميل نظام التشغيل يبدأ في استلام الأوامر من المستخدم للشروع في تنفيذها 

5- تنفيذ الأوامر حيث يقوم النظام بتنفيذ أوامر المستخدم عن طريق البرمجيات التطبيقية 

6- تعدد الأوامر حيث يعود نظام التشغيل إلى وضعية الانتظار لحين صدور أوامر جديدة من المستخدم للبدء في تنفيذها 

البرمجة الأساسية الخاصة بنظام التشغيل 

تتنوع البرمجة الخاصة بنظام التشغيل وينقسم هذا الجانب إلى قسمين 

الأول :- برمجة من حيث المهام وهى 

1- نظام تشغيل أحادى المهام (Single Tasking) ويتيح هذا النظام للمستخدم التعامل على برنامج واحد فقط

2- نظام تشغيل متعدد المهام (Multi Tasking) ويتيح هذا النظام للمستخدم التعامل على أكثر من برنامج في نفس الوقت

الثاني :- برمجة من حيث المستخدمين 

1- نظام تشغيل أحادى المستخدم (Single User) لا يتيح هذا النظام لأكثر من مستخدم واحد تشغيل البرمجيات على الحاسوب في نفس الوقت

2- نظام تشغيل متعدد المستخدمين (Multi User) يتيح هذا النظام إمكانية تشغيل البرمجيات على جهاز حاسوب واحد من خلال أكثر من مستخدم في نفس الوقت

أنواع أنظمة التشغيل 

1- نظام تشغيل (أحادى المستخدم وأحادي المهام ) ويسمح هذا النظام لمستخدم واحد بالعمل على الجهاز بمعنى مستخدم واحد وإعطاء مهمة واحدة فقط في نفس الوقت وقد تم استخدام هذا النظام في الأجهزة القديمة ومثال على هذا النظام (MS-DOS)

2- نظام تشغيل (أحادى المستخدم ومتعدد المهام ) وهذا النظام هو المنتشر في أجهزة الحاسوب الشخصية وهو يتيح تنفيذ مجموعة من الأوامر لمستخدم واحد مثال لهذا النظام (Windows- Mac)

3- نظام تشغيل (متعدد المستخدمين وأحادي المهام ) يمنح هذا النظام القدرة على تعدد المستخدمين على الجهاز في نفس الوقت ولكن مع تشغيل برنامج واحد فقط لكل منهم وهو منتشر على أجهزة الخادم Server

4- نظام تشغيل (متعدد المستخدمين ومتعدد المهام ) هو من أقوى الأنظمة التي تتيح لعدد من المستخدمين العمل على جهاز الحاسوب نفسه معا والقيام بمهام مختلفة في نفس الوقت ويمنح كل مستخدم التعامل مع الجهاز وكأنه يستخدمه بمفرده ويتوفر هذا النظام في أجهزة الحاسب المركزي

أشهر أنظمة التشغيل 

Operating System


1- نظام التشغيل Windows
Operating System

 نظام التشغيل Windows فهو الغنى عن التعريف فهو عبارة عن مجموعة من أنظمة التشغيل الخاصة بأجهزة الكمبيوتر الشخصية والتجارية ويستحوذ هذا النظام طبقا لأحدث الإحصائيات على نسبة 87.71% من أنظمة التشغيل المستخدمة وهو نظام يسمح بتعدد المهام وهو من إنتاج شركة مايكروسوفت ويعد من اصدراته Windows98- Windows xp

2- نظام التشغيل Mac
Operating System

نظام التشغيل Mac من إنتاج شركة ابل  Apple Macintosh ويتميز بواجهة رسومية (GUI) تستخدم النوافذ والرموز وهو الآن موجود على معظم الأجهزة المستخدمة للنصوص وتحرير الملفات وذلك لسهولة التعامل مع النظام وبالإضافة إلى أن النظام يتوافق مع التطبيقات الشائعة في الاستخدام ويدعم اللغة العربية ويسمح بتعدد المهام ويستحوذ هذا النظام طبقا لأحدث الإحصائيات على نسبة 9.61% من أنظمة التشغيل المستخدمة

3- نظام التشغيل Linux
Operating System

 نظام التشغيل Linux فهو إحدى اصدرات نظام Unix التي أنتجته الشركة الأمريكية T&AT وهو نظام مفتوح المصدر ويعمل على مجموعة من الأنظمة الأساسية للأجهزة ويستحوذ هذا النظام طبقا لأحدث الإحصائيات على نسبة 9.61% من أنظمة التشغيل المستخدمة

والجدير بالذكر أن هناك العديد من أنظمة التشغيل الأخرى ومنها على سبيل المثال 
- نظام التشغيل Google Chrome
- نظام التشغيل Haiku
- نظام التشغيل Menuet
- نظام التشغيل Tails
- نظام التشغيل Ecomstation
- نظام التشغيل Android- IOS الخاصين بالهواتف الذكية 

الخاتمة 


شعار موقعنا دائما أنت تقرر – إحنا ندور – أفضل حاجة – أنت تطور نتمنى أن ينال الموضوع إعجاب حضرتكم إن أعجبكم الموضوع فشاركوه لتعم الفائدة أو اترك تعليقا لتحفيزنا على الاستمرار وشكرا لمروركم الكريم

Reactions

تعليقات

التنقل السريع